HUNTS POINT, Bronx — Just after midnight, on a torrentially rainy early Friday morning, December 20, 2018, NYPD and EMS responded to a rear-end collision between a Mini Cooper and a tractor-trailer, involving an off-duty NYPD officer. The driver of the Mini had to be extricated from the vehicle, which was wedged beneath the driver’s side rear of the truck. The off-duty officer sustained unknown injuries but was transported to a local hospital by NYPD escort. The driver of the tractor-trailer did not suffer any injuries and, at the time of this reporting, was not cited for any motor vehicle violations | Video Journalist: Christopher Cyphers
